APP下载

自适应调制与编码技术下的预编码算法研究

2016-08-17任志勇周鑫徐东

中国新通信 2016年14期

任志勇 周鑫 徐东

【摘要】 为了克服多输入多输出系统空间各子信道相互干扰,论文对链路自适应调制与编码技术下的预编码算法进行了研究。论文采用基于信道矩阵奇异值分解的方法得到最优的预编码矩阵,接收端基于最小均方误差接收机均衡算法,并以此自适应选择不同的调制方式和编码。通过仿真验证,在预编码算法基础上,采用自适应的调制和编码方式能根据信噪比大小变化,灵活改变数据传输速率,在满足信号质量要求的情况下达到了非常高的传输效率。

【关键词】 预编码 多输入多输出 正交幅度调制 误比特率

一、引言

在移动通信系统中,可以通过高阶信号调制技术和多输入多输出(MIMO)技术来提高系统的频谱效率,但是,在一个噪声信道环境下,传输数据速率的提高会带来误码率的提升。为了提高频谱效率,长期演进(LTE)移动通信系统中采用了链路自适应技术,根据信道条件的变化,系统动态地采用不同的调制和编码、MIMO传输模式[1]、预编码和发射功率等技术,以期在保证信号质量的情况下取得最大的传输效率。

LTE移动通信系统采用了正交频分多址(OFDMA)、多输入多输出(MIMO)[2]等关键技术,以此来克服多径信道的频率选择性衰落和提高系统的传输速度。本文对LTE移动通信系统中预编码算法进行了研究,并根据信道条件的变化,对链路自适应调制与编码技术下的预编码算法进行了性能仿真,分析了不同调制与编码下系统的传输速率与误码率的曲线变化。

二、基于信道矩阵奇异值分解的预编码算法

多输入多输出(MIMO)技术将连续的信号比特流拆分成多个信号子流,再将各信号子流通过不同的天线发射出去,传输各信号子流的多个发射天线与接收天线构成了空间信道矩阵。在空间信道矩阵构成的各子信道不相互独立的情况下,各子信道将相互干扰,从而影响信号接收质量。在LTE系统中,预编码技术被看作是解决空间各子信道相互干扰最有效的方法[3]。最优的预编码矩阵是基于信道矩阵奇异值分解的矩阵。

首先假设在一个子帧持续时间内,信道矩阵H不变,假设系统有NT根发射天线,MR根接收天线,发射符号分为L层,每个层有T个符号,第i层由符号[xi,1,xi,2,...,xi,T]组成。对信道矩阵H进行奇异值分解:

式中,n为高斯白噪声。在实际的应用中,由于反馈资源的限制,系统首先须在预先给定好的码本里选择一个码本作为预编码矩阵,也就是利用某种准则得到码本索引。

三、预编码矩阵下的MIMO接收机算法

LTE系统中的预编码矩阵指示(PMI)反馈都是基于协议配置码本,主要有两种准则:一种是基于系统容量最大化,另一种是基于最小误码率(BER)[4]。本论文采用基于最小误码率的MMSE准则,减小发射信号和接收信号之间的误差信号功率值,并以此自适应选择不同的调制方式和编码,以便保证系统取得最大的传输容量。假设均衡后的信号为X?,最初的发射信号为X,假定最优均衡器变换系数为G,MIMO信道矩阵为H,那么误差信号可以表示为:

四、自适应调制与编码技术下的预编码算法仿真实验

为了对算法性能作对比,在预编码算法基础上,自适应调制方式分别在QPSK、16QAM、64QAM三种方式进行选择,接收端用MMSE准则的均衡器,将发射信号功率值与均衡后的误差信号功率值的比值作为自适应调节参数,选择相应的调制方式与编码率,当误差信号功率值较大时,此时误码率较大,选择低阶调制方式,以保证信号传输质量,当误差信号功率值较小时,选择高阶调制方式,以提高信号的传输速率,以期在满足信号质量要求的情况下达到最高的传输效率。

仿真实验在多输入多输出MIMO的情况下展开,信号经过衰落噪声信道,信噪比SNR取值在0dB到21dB之间,信噪比与误比特率和数据传输速率仿真结果分如图1、2所示。

从图1可以看出,随着SNR的值增大,误比特变小,采用固定调制的阶数越高,误码率越大。在信噪比的值为0dB到12dB之间时,固定64QAM、16QAM高阶调制的误码率都较高,但是,在自适应调制和编码方式下,误码率却随着信噪比变大很快变低,因为链路根据误差信号功率情况自适应地选择了恰当的调制方式和编码率。从图2可以看出,在其他参数不变的情况下,采用固定调制方式和编码率时,数据的传输速率是一个定值,调制阶数越高,数据传输速率越大。但在自适应调制和编码方式下,链路根据信噪比情况,灵活改变了数据传输速率,信噪比的值越小,误比特率就变高,此时数据传输速率减小,信噪比的值越高,误比特率就变小,此时数据传输速率增大,在满足信号质量要求的情况下达到了非常高的传输效率。

五、结论

论文对链路自适应调制与编码技术下的预编码算法进行了研究,在LTE系统中,预编码技术被看作是解决空间各子信道相互干扰最有效的方法。论文采用基于信道矩阵奇异值分解的方法得到最优的预编码矩阵,信号经过噪声信道后,在接收端,采用基于最小误码率的MIMO接收机算法,减小发射信号和接收信号之间的误差信号功率值,以此自适应选择不同的调制方式和编码,以便保证系统取得最大的传输容量。通过仿真验证,在预编码算法基础上,采用自适应的调制和编码方式能根据信噪比大小变化,灵活改变数据传输速率,在满足信号质量要求的情况下达到了非常高的传输效率。

参 考 文 献

[1] V Stankovic, M Haardt, Generalized Design of Multi-User MIMO Precoding Matrices [J].Wireless Communications, IEEE Transactions, 2008, 7(3):953-961.

[2] W. Peng and F. Adachi, “Single-carrier frequency domain adaptive antenna array for uplink multi-user MIMO transmission in a cellular system,” [J]. Physical Communication, Sep. 2013, vol. 8, pp. 22–30.

[3] Jiang,M., Prasad,N.,Yue,G.,and Rangarajan,S.Efficient link adaptation for precoded multi-rank transmission and turbo SIC receivers. IEEE ICC,2011.

[4] 刘祖军,王杰令,孙德春,易克初. 多小区多用户TDD MIMO下行链路干扰抑制预编码算法[J].北京:通信学报, 2013年04期.2013.04, 34(4):187-193.